Top 5 Best Hart County Public Schools (2025)

For the 2025 school year, there are 5 public schools serving 3,765 students in Hart County, GA (there are , serving 100 private students). 97% of all K-12 students in Hart County, GA are educated in public schools (compared to the GA state average of 91%).
The top ranked public schools in Hart County, GA are South Hart Elementary School, Hart County Middle School and North Hart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Hart County, GA public schools have an average math proficiency score of 38% (versus the Georgia public school average of 38%), and reading proficiency score of 37% (versus the 40% statewide average). Schools in Hart County have an average ranking of 7/10, which is in the top 50% of Georgia public schools.
Minority enrollment is 39%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Georgia public school average of 65% (majority Black).
